Love for Thought is a social commentary on the historic political practices, policies and procedures negatively impacting the African American community. From a vantage of the local concerns to the previews of the national political and social policies effecting the African American community currently. We hope to help in the illumination of these social and economic disparities continuing the devastating impact that has been shouldered by the African American communities all across this country for far to long.
